What technological advancements define Flux Power’s batteries?

Flux Power employs lithium iron phosphate (LiFePO4) chemistry and proprietary battery management systems (BMS) to deliver stable voltage curves. Their batteries achieve 3,000+ cycles at 80% depth-of-discharge (DoD), outperforming lead-acid batteries’ typical 500–1,000 cycles. Pro Tip: Use temperature-controlled charging (0–45°C) to maximize lithium-ion longevity in cold storage environments.

These systems incorporate adaptive cell balancing and CAN bus communication for real-time diagnostics. For example, their L48 battery pack provides 48V/640Ah capacity with integrated overload protection—ideal for 8-hour shifts in Amazon fulfillment centers. Unlike competitors, Flux Power integrates cloud-based telemetry, allowing fleet managers to track battery health via mobile apps. Transitioning to this model has reduced maintenance costs by 40% for Walmart’s distribution centers.

⚠️ Critical: Never mix lithium and lead-acid chargers—Flux batteries require 58.4V CV phase termination to prevent dendrite formation.

How does Flux Power address industrial scalability needs?

The company offers modular 24V to 80V configurations with capacities spanning 200–1,000Ah. Their drop-in replacements for Class I–III forklifts support 3–15 ton lifts, featuring IP67 enclosures for damp warehouse conditions. Pro Tip: Opt for dual-port charging stations to slash downtime during shift rotations.

Flux Power’s Energy-as-a-Service leasing model enables seamless scaling—facilities pay per kWh consumed instead of upfront capital. For instance, Coca-Cola’s California bottling plant saved $78,000 annually by adopting this model across 42 forklifts. The tables below highlight cost comparisons and performance metrics:

FAQs

Are Flux batteries compatible with all forklift brands?

Yes, through voltage adapters and CAN bus reprogramming—though Crown and Hyster models require optional contactor upgrades for full BMS integration.

What’s the ROI timeline for switching to Flux systems?

Most clients break even within 14–18 months via reduced energy/water usage and elimination of acid spill containment systems.
